In Genesis 26:34–35, Basemath is the name of the first wife of Esau. She was the daughter of Elon the Hittite ( Genesis 26:34–35 ). Because Basemath was a Canaanite , Esau’s marriage to Basemath (as well as to his second wife, Judith) ignored God 's wishes that Abraham’s descendants keep themselves separate from the Canaanites in marriage.
